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 002B Hazard:
29 CFR 1926.1060(a)(1)(iv): The employer did not ensure that each employee using ladders and/or stairways had been trained by a competent person in the maximum intended load carrying capacities of the ladders and/or stairways used: a) On or about January 18, 2019 - 744 County Road 87, Calera, AL, employees were exposed to fall and struck-by hazards when employees had not received effective ladder training for elements such as, but not limited to, understanding how to insure that the ladder weight limit had not been exceeded and understanding that the back side of a standard a-frame ladder was not designed to support the same weight as the front side.
